  • Focus Areas
    The ScanSource Charitable Foundation focuses its grant funding directly on underrepresented children and PreK – 12th grade education within our footprint.

    • Greenville, SC
    • Southaven, MS
    • Tempe, AZ
    • Sacramento, CA
    • Louisville, KY
    • Sonoma County, CA
    • Dallas-Fort Worth, TX
    • Doylestown/Philadelphia/Allentown, PA
    • Southbury/Southington/Hartford, CT
    • Atlanta, GA


    Underrepresented Children
    • Nonprofit organizations providing support and services for underrepresented children. We believe that every child—regardless of their background or life circumstances—deserves the chance to thrive. Examples include advancing basic needs for children such as food and clothing security, providing mental and physical health programming, and creating nurturing and healthy family environments.

    Pre-K—12th Grade Education
    • Nonprofit organizations supporting transformational education or workforce development programs for underrepresented students or children that advance career skills and talent development from pre-school through high school graduation, especially Title I schools. Examples of this include mentoring and leadership programs, soft skills, work skills development, and teacher support.
  • Application Guidelines
    Guidelines for the requesting organizations
    • Should be an IRS-recognized charitable organization, 501(c)(3).
    • Should be focused on impacting a community within the ScanSource footprint.
    • Should use funds to support the need; events to raise funds for the need will not be considered. Please see our Focus Areas and FAQs for more information.
    • Should provide meaningful volunteer opportunities to receive priority.

    The grant application process
    • A meeting is required in order to assess applicant eligibility and to receive access to submit a grant request.
    • To see if you qualify for an interest meeting, please fill out the interest form here.
    • The grant submission window will be open August 1 – 31, 2026.
    • After the grant submission window has closed on August 31, 2026, ScanSource Charitable Foundation board members will review applications received. Applicants may be asked to pitch their grant request during the Foundation’s annual meeting in November 2026.
    • Grant notifications will be sent out during December 2026, with all funding provided by December 31, 2026.

    Who reviews my grant request?
    • Members of the ScanSource Charitable Foundation board review grant requests September-November. The board consists entirely of ScanSource employees.

    What types of funding request do you not support?
    • The ScanSource Charitable Foundation typically does not support requests such as:
    • Nonprofits operating outside of the ScanSource footprint
    • Capital campaigns
    • Overhead (salaries, personnel, facilities, etc.)
    • Individuals or families
    • Fundraising events and sponsorships
    • Faith-based organizations that have faith-based requirements of those they serve
    • For-profit organizations or those without a 501(c)(3) status
    • Applications from organizations less than three years old
    • Political candidates, parties, campaigns, or causes
    • Nonprofits that discriminate based on race, color, religion, age, sex, sexual orientation, gender identity, marital status, national origin, disability, veteran status, or other legally protected status
